Germination and regeneration of Eugenia involucrata (Myrtaceae) seeds correlated with reactive oxygen species

Abstract: Seeds of the genus Eugenia L. (Myrtaceae) have interesting propagation strategies, and the reactive oxygen species (ROS) seem to be related to their germination and seedling production. In this study, the effects of ROS on the germination of E. involucrata seeds were analyzed indirectly, with the application of N-acetyl-L-cysteine (NAC), an antioxidant.
